An In-Depth Exploration on the World of Data Lakehouse Catalogs (Iceberg, Polaris, Nessie, Unity, etc.) – What are Data Lakehouse Catalogs?

Watch our kickoff session to explore how catalogs like Nessie, Polaris, and Unity drive data versioning, governance, and optimization in modern data ecosystems. Gain insights into choosing the right catalog to elevate your data management strategy.

In this kickoff session, we dive deep into the pivotal role data lakehouse catalogs play in modern data ecosystems. We’ll explore how catalogs like Nessie, Polaris, and Unity provide essential support for data versioning, governance, and optimization. This episode will lay the foundation for understanding why catalogs are becoming central to data lakehouse strategies and will examine key use cases for implementing them effectively. Whether you’re a data engineer, architect, or IT leader, join us to gain insights on selecting the right catalog solutions to meet your data management needs.
